General Description

The OPB853A series of slotted optical switches consist of an infrared emitting diode and an NPN silicon photodarlington.

They are mounted on opposite sides of a 0.125" (3.18 mm) wide slot.

Key Features

  • Inexpensive opaque plastic housing.
  • 0.125" (3.18 mm) wide slot.
  • 0.290" (7.37 mm) lead spacing.
  • Apertured for high resolution.
  • Photodarlington output.

www.DataSheet4U.com Product Bulletin OPB853A July 1996 Slotted Optical Switches Types OPB853A1, OPB853A2, OPB853A3 Features • Inexpensive opaque plastic housing • 0.125" (3.18 mm) wide slot • 0.290" (7.37 mm) lead spacing • Apertured for high resolution • Photodarlington output Description The OPB853A series of slotted optical switches consist of an infrared emitting diode and an NPN silicon photodarlington. They are mounted on opposite sides of a 0.125" (3.18 mm) wide slot. The emitter has a 0.050" X 0.050" (1.27 mm X 1.27 mm) molded-in aperture while the photodarlington has a 0.010" X 0.050" (0.254 mm X 1.27 mm) molded-in aperture.
